Heads up: if the Lintrock baseline file in the Quarrow repo drifts from main, CI fails with a "stale baseline" error even when the code is fine. Quick fix is to regenerate the baseline on a clean checkout and re-push. If a customer build is blocked, confirm the failing run matches the token below before escalating.

build token for yadug-yagag: htk21_c863c33eb8b82c0c9c152

# Flaglight Rollouts — Approvals

Quick version for on-call: any rollout touching more than 5% of traffic needs an approval in Flaglight before the ramp continues. Kill switches don't need approval — just flip them and note it in the incident channel. Scheduled ramps pause automatically if error budget burns hot. If you're stuck at 2 a.m. with a pending approval, there's one person authorized to override, and that's the approver below.

account owner for tagep-bafof: Norael Gilax Juleth

Hi Dorvan,

As part of next Tuesday's disaster-recovery drill for Pellwright Search, we'll deliberately degrade the autocomplete index on the standby cluster and measure rebuild latency. Please review the attached runbook diff carefully — the shard warm-up order changed, and the old sequence caused the 40-second suggestion lag we saw in the last drill. If the rebuild stalls past the 15-minute mark, you'll need to unseal the index snapshot vault yourself. Use the recovery passphrase noted below this line.

vault phrase of yaduf-yajop = lamath-kelix-aldion-zorius-ulaox-eliax-gorox-norok-fenael-fenath-julael-pelius-belius-druion

Welcome aboard! If a nightly export from Corvane fails (you'll see it flagged red in the Haywire dashboard), don't panic — most failures are transient storage hiccups. First, check the export's status page; if it says RETRYABLE, just re-queue it from the dashboard. If it's stuck in PENDING for over an hour, cancel and re-submit with the same batch ID so we don't duplicate rows. Re-submission goes through the internal Corvane export API, and your request needs to authenticate with the key below.

service key, bagap-tawif: vxb15-zl4UgnDSY8s10vM